in middle school, I think one of the first poems I ever wrote was a rhyming little ditty about Spam. Lucky for you, I
have no idea where that little gem went. What I do know is that The
Spam-Ku Archive has nearly 20,000 haiku (and other assorted verse, and a book) dedicated to that most beloved meaty
little block. Some are poignant: Empathize with them Cut your finger on SPAM top Pigs must feel that too Others are just plain weird: Freezing midwinter The warmest thing you can wear? Jacket made of SPAM My pending entry: Hurricane supplies The loneliest can of all Eat some more tuna. |
